Common Plumbing Issues in Randburg CBD
In Randburg CBD, a typical callout is where pressure drops when two outlets run. Its often caused by old internal pipe buildup restricting flow, which slowly changes system behaviour instead of failing suddenly. Youll usually notice it affecting more than one point, even if it looks isolated. Another situation is where damp patches show up late, linked to mixed old and new piping reacting differently to pressure. In practice, most fixes fail because alignment isnt checked.
